To make things easier to debug, here's the minimal reproducer:

rm -ri lp1528139
mkdir lp1528139
echo '
/foo {
}
/bar {
  network inet6 dgram, # any rule handled by a *Rule class will cause the crash
}
' > lp1528139/lplp1528139.profile

python3 aa-logprof -d lp1528139/ -f <(echo '[ 2590.544373] audit:
type=1400 audit(1450688542.244:3848): apparmor="ALLOWED"
operation="open" profile="/foo" name="/crash/me" pid=7983 comm="foo"
requested_mask="r" denied_mask="r" fsuid=0 ouid=0')
